注册
登录

您现在的位置是:首页 > 学无止境

在apache中设置环境变量和PHP的区别

木木彡82 2008-11-28 11:05:00 1514人围观
以linux设置ORACLE_HOME为例: 在apache中使用SetEnv ORACLE_HOME=/home/oracle/app/product/10g/来设置ORACLE_HOME环境变量,在PHP中用$_SERVER[ORACLE_HOME]和getenv(ORACLE_HOME)来读...

以linux设置ORACLE_HOME为例:

 

在apache中使用SetEnv ORACLE_HOME=/home/oracle/app/product/10g/来设置ORACLE_HOME环境变量,在PHP中用$_SERVER['ORACLE_HOME']和getenv('ORACLE_HOME')来读取都能得到值,但是它其实并没有真正的被添加到系统环境变量中(不知道是不是使用的用户不同造成的)。

 

而在PHP中用putenv('ORACLE_HOME=/home/oracle/app/product/10g/')函数来设置则会添加到系统环境变量中

文章评论

  • 登录后评论

点击排行